What is Bike Accident Insurance?

Bike accident insurance is a form of personal accident insurance that offers financial security to the policyholder if they are involved in a motorcycle accident. It encompasses the expenses related to medical treatment, loss of income, and permanent disability. Additionally, in certain instances, it extends death benefits to the dependents of the policyholder.

What Does Bike Accident Insurance Cover?

Bike accident insurance typically covers the following:

Medical costs: This covers expenses related to hospital stays, surgical procedures, prescription drugs, and any other necessary medical procedures.
Lost income: This includes the policyholder’s lost wages or salary due to their injuries.
Permanent disability: This includes a lump sum payment or a monthly pension if the policyholder is permanently disabled as a result of the accident.
Death benefits: This includes a lump sum payment to the policyholder’s dependents in the event of their death.

Types of Bike Accident Insurance

There are two main types of bike accident insurance:

Mandatory Personal Accident (PA) Cover: This is a mandatory insurance policy that is required by law for all bike owners in India. It provides a minimum cover of ₹15 lakhs in case of death or permanent disability due to an accident.
Voluntary PA Cover: This is an optional insurance policy that provides additional coverage beyond the mandatory PA cover. The amount of coverage and the benefits vary depending on the insurance company and the policyholder’s needs.

How to Claim Bike Accident Insurance

In the event of a bike accident, it is important to follow these steps to claim bike accident insurance:

Report the accident to the police: This is required by law.
Notify your insurance company: Provide them with the details of the accident, including the date, time, and location of the accident, as well as the names and contact information of any witnesses.
Collect documentation: Keep copies of all medical bills, receipts, and other documentation related to the accident.
File a claim: Submit your claim to your insurance company along with the required documentation.
